I roasted a whole chicken plus veggies on my Q3200 Sunday, and it turned out great.
I didn't get any pictures but I used a piece of heavy foil and a couple small cookie racks to hold the bird up plus the vegetables , I cooked it at 400 degrees for about 100 minutes, and I put the veggies of after a half hour, next time I will cook them the whole time.
It was 15 degrees outside but the Q had no trouble with holding 400, I ran both burners about half way on, the bird turned out great very juicy the veggies were good also but I had to finish them in the oven because they were a bit crunchy when the chicken was done.
all in all it was a success, and we were very happy with the results!
